But given the above choices, choose one with the best support it'll receive in the future.
jQuery is a library like react. But it still used by thousands of developers.
Backbone is an MVC framework like Angular, but the core developers stopped supporting it.
The moral is don't go with viral or trending .
Use something that has a future.
How can you know which one have the future?
The one with the support
The one with funding. Someone has to pay. Do choose one that will have most funding support.
